Not Great for Commuters

For people who live on campus, which is around 60% of the student population, parking is promised to you close to your dorms/apartments and close to class. If you are a commuter student, this isn't the case unless you come to school early, like around 8. If you work in the mornings and come to school later, you'll have to park across campus and take a long walk. At least the campus is beautiful.
